EFCC arrests 24 suspected Internet fraudsters

9 months ago 1 min read
Share:

Twenty four suspected internet fraudsters have been arrested at different locations within Benin City.

Operatives of the Benin Zonal Directorate of the Economic and Financial Crimes Commission, EFCC, made the arrest on Monday.

The Commission said the suspects were arrested following actionable intelligence of their suspected involvement in computer-related fraud.

Items recovered from them include 11 exotic cars, laptops and phones. The sum of N160,000.00 was also recovered from one of the suspects.

The Commission added that the suspects have made useful statements and will be charged to court as soon as investigations are completed.
